Comparative effectiveness of open versus percutaneous release for trigger fingers: A systematic review and
Kuan-Chen Huang1, Yu-Ying Chu2, Yu-Te Lin3
1Department of Surgery, Chang Gung Memorial Hospital, Taoyuan, Taiwan.
Introduction:
The relative safety and effectiveness of percutaneous versus open A1 pulley release for trigger finger remain unclear. This systematic review (SR) and meta-analysis (MA) of randomized controlled trials (RCTs) compares these two techniques and evaluates the potential benefits of ultrasound guidance in percutaneous release.
Materials And Methods:
Following PRISMA guidelines, this SR and MA was conducted of RCTs published up to August 11, 2025. PubMed, Embase, and Cochrane Library were searched to identify studies comparing percutaneous release with open surgery for trigger finger. Outcomes assessed included function, pain, complications, and revision rates at immediate (1 week), short-term (<1 month), mid-term (3 months), and long-term (6 months) follow-up. Subgroup analysis examined ultrasound-guided versus non-ultrasound-guided percutaneous release.
Results:
Fourteen RCTs involving 996 patients were included. Percutaneous release demonstrated significantly better outcomes in immediate (mean difference (MD): 24.94, 95 % CI: 11.82-38.06), short-term (MD: 15.08, 95 % CI: 10.25-19.92), and mid-term (MD: 7.27, 95 % CI: 2.36-12.19) Q-DASH scores, as well as time to return to work (MD: 12.82 days, 95 % CI: 10.00-15.63), and duration of postoperative analgesic use (MD: 4.66 days, 95 % CI: 1.77-7.55) (all p < 0.05). No significant differences were observed in long-term outcomes, including DASH scores, grip strength, motion, immediate and mid-term VAS, complications, or revision rates.
Conclusion:
Both percutaneous release and open surgery are effective treatments for trigger finger. Percutaneous release provides faster functional recovery, earlier return to daily activities, and reduced analgesic use, while maintaining comparable safety to open surgery.
